Распределенный кеш - Distributed cache
В вычисление, а распределенный кеш является продолжением традиционной концепции тайник используется в одном локаль. Распределенный кеш может охватывать несколько серверов, чтобы он мог увеличиваться в размере и увеличивать объем транзакций. Он в основном используется для хранения данных приложений, находящихся в база данных и Интернет сессия данные. Идея распределенного кеширования[1] стало возможным сейчас, потому что основная память стал очень дешевым и сетевые карты стали очень быстрыми: 1 Гбит теперь стандартен повсюду, а 10 Гбит набирают обороты. Кроме того, распределенный кеш хорошо работает на более дешевых машинах, обычно используемых для веб-серверы в отличие от серверы баз данных которые требуют дорогостоящего оборудования.[2]Возникающая интернет-архитектура, известная как Информационно-ориентированные сети (ICN) - один из лучших примеров сети с распределенным кешем. ICN - это решение сетевого уровня, поэтому существующие схемы управления распределенным сетевым кешем не очень подходят для ICN.[3] в суперкомпьютер среды, распределенный кеш обычно реализуется в виде пакетный буфер.
Примеры
- Aerospike
- Apache Ignite
- Диван
- Ehcache
- GigaSpaces
- Системы GridGain
- Hazelcast
- Infinispan
- Memcached
- Oracle Coherence
- Риак
- Redis
- SafePeak
- Тарантоол
- Скорость /AppFabric
Смотрите также
- Алгоритмы кеширования
- Согласованность кеша
- Алгоритм без кеширования
- Кэш давка
- Модель языка кеширования
- Кэш базы данных
- Кеш-манифест в HTML5
Рекомендации
- ^ Пол, S; З. Фэй (1 февраля 2001 г.). «Распределенное кеширование с централизованным управлением». Компьютерные коммуникации. 24 (2): 256–268. CiteSeerX 10.1.1.38.1094. Дои:10.1016 / S0140-3664 (00) 00322-4.
- ^ Хан, Икбал. «Распределенное кеширование на пути к масштабируемости». MSDN (Июль 2009 г.). Получено 30 марта 2012.
- ^ Билал, Мухаммед; и другие. (2017). «Схема управления кешем для эффективного вытеснения и репликации контента в кэш-сетях». Доступ IEEE. 5: 1692–1701. arXiv:1702.04078. Bibcode:2017arXiv170204078B. Дои:10.1109 / ACCESS.2017.2669344.